After spending more than half a billion dollars and winning an estimated 31 delegates on Super Tuesday, former New York Mayor Mike Bloomberg ended his presidential run in the face of a stinging rejection by Democratic primary voters, saying he no longer has a path to the nomination. Bloomberg released a statement saying he would be leaving the race and endorsing Joe Biden.

March 3 is Super Tuesday – essentially the nation’s primary day with 14 states and American Samoa voting on their favorite presidential candidates, as well as down-ballot primaries for congressional seats, state legislatures and judicial openings. For presidential contenders Bernie Sanders, Joe Biden, Elizabeth Warren and Michael Bloomberg, Super Tuesday has an incredible cache of 1,344 pledged delegates on their way to the Democratic convention this July in Wisconsin.
